Suggested answers to questions“ 26 & 27 26.

The feature is known as. honeycomb weathering or Tafoni.

Itais an example of chemical weathering.

The

deeply pitted surface resembles that of a honey-comb is main- ly due to the removal of the mluble material by salt spray from the sea. This type of weathering is quite common in sene parts along the shore- Line of Hong Kong, especially on granitic reck of which the feldspar, a type of less resistant minerals, becomes soluble and is easily was ted way, forming numerous small

SLE on the surface.

Besides sea spray, the pitted surface may also be due to the removal of soluble material by humid air and rainfall with dissolved carbon dioxide in the atmosphere. In some cases, larger pools known as tafəni are formed.

the Cape York Peninsula Weipa and Gore. Bauxite wining is active in such tropical areas since baurita deposita

are mostly found in tropical regions or in arens which experienced tropical climates in geological past.

It is because bauzite is the end product of tropical weathering. Nearly all clay centaina aluminium compounds but only in areas where high temperatures and abundant rainfall (cendition common in tropical climates) have led to a concentration of the aluminium oxides in the sub- noï k. Under the humid hot and rainy climatic regiona where red laterite soil is formed as K a result of the accumulation of insoluble sxides of irem and have con- tained a fair amount alumin- ium of exide known an bauxite,
